Highlights
  • Eiffel Tower - Capture the iconic image of the Eiffel Tower and the 2CV. The tower illuminates every hour for 5 minutes. Your guide will ensure you catch this magical moment.

  • Invalides - Napoleon’s tomb. An excellent spot for a photo!

  • Cathedrale Notre-Dame de Paris - This Gothic architectural masterpiece is the most visited monument in France. Located at the far end of the Île de la Cité, it was constructed during the Middle Ages.

  • Montmartre - Montmartre village is enchanting at night, with music and art filling every street. It offers the most stunning view of Paris, featuring the Basilica of Sacré Coeur de Montmartre and the artist square. Feel free to step out of the car and explore on your own.

  • Saint Germain des Pres Quarter - Named after the Abbey of Saint-Germain, this area boasts a Romanesque church rebuilt after the French Revolution, originally established in the 5th century by Merovingian King Childebert I, son of Clovis. You’ll have time to visit the church and enjoy the lively streets.

  • Louvre Museum - The Louvre is the world’s most-visited museum and a historic Parisian landmark. It houses renowned artworks like the Mona Lisa and the Venus de Milo.

  • Le Marais - A romantic, festive, and trendy district, Le Marais charms with its cobblestone streets, historic sites, and unique boutiques. Very romantic.

  • Quartier Latin - Located in the 5th arrondissement, Quartier Latin is known for its bohemian vibe and rich history. It’s a student hub and a haven for dreamers seeking inspiration and parties. Named ‘Latin Quarter’ because it was where the Romans established the town of ‘Lutetia.’

Quartier Latin is the intellectual core of Paris, home to the renowned Sorbonne University, one of the world’s oldest and most prestigious universities.

  • Pantheon - The temple of the French nation. Architect Jacques-Germain Soufflot fulfilled Louis XV’s desire to honor the monarchy with a church dedicated to Saint Geneviève, Paris’s patron saint. The 1789 Revolution transformed it into a temple for Great Men.
  • Luxembourg Gardens - Ideal for a picnic and a stroll. Commissioned by Marie de’ Medici between 1612 and 1617, the palace and gardens reflect her desire for an Italian-style palace reminiscent of her childhood in Florence.
